Model for the evalUation of sea-LeveL risE and Temperature (MULLET), currently a playground for exploring simple climate model setups.
Project description
Work in progress.
Brief summary
In its current form, this repository is meant to be a playground. It provides a place to explore how a simple climate model could be written if it were to be written from scratch, combining the strengths of numerical computing languages (e.g. Fortran) and higher-level languages (e.g. Python). Please feel free to make PRs or fork the repository for whatever purpose you like (it’s under a BSD license to facilitate this). The only request we currently make is that you don’t use the model name (Mullet) in case we do one day turn this repository into a fully fledged model.
